3) What to Expect: The Core Rituals of a Turkish Bath Spa and the Best Turkish Bath Experiences

A typical Turkish bath ritual unfolds through a sequence of warm rooms, steam, exfoliation, and a foam massage, culminating in a period of relaxation. These core rituals are designed to relax muscles, exfoliate the skin, and promote circulation—an experience often described as among the best Turkish bath experiences when the setting and staff align with expectations. As you move from room to room, you may encounter personalized touches such as essential oil applications or private spaces that enhance comfort while preserving the ritual’s essence.

5) Packages, Pricing, and Practical Tips: How to Choose a Turkish Bath Spa

When budgeting for a Turkish bath visit, compare packages and inclusions across facilities. Some spas include robes, slippers, and towels in the price, while others charge separately. Understanding what’s included helps you estimate the true value and avoid surprise fees, making it easier to decide how to allocate time for this wellness ritual within your schedule.
